Important Materials
The materials used in a basketball greatly affect its performance and how long it lasts.
Cover Material
- Rubber: This is the most common material for outdoor basketballs. It’s very durable and can withstand rough surfaces. Rubber balls are also usually the most affordable.
- Composite Leather: Some higher-end outdoor balls use composite leather. This material offers a better feel and grip than rubber. It’s a good choice if you want a ball that feels more like an indoor ball.
- Synthetic Leather: This is another option that offers a good balance of durability and feel. It’s often a step up from basic rubber.
Internal Construction
- Butyl Bladder: This is what holds the air inside the ball. A good quality butyl bladder will keep the ball inflated for a long time.
- Nylon Winding: This is a layer of nylon strings wrapped around the bladder. It gives the ball its shape and helps maintain its bounce. More windings often mean a stronger ball.
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Several things make a basketball better or worse for outdoor play.
What Makes a Basketball Great for Outdoors:
- Deep Pebbles or Channels: These lines on the ball’s surface give you a better grip, especially when your hands get sweaty.
- Tough Outer Shell: A thicker, more resilient cover material resists scuffs and tears.
- Consistent Air Retention: A ball that stays inflated without needing constant pumping is a winner.
What Can Hurt a Basketball’s Quality:
- Thin or Smooth Cover: This makes the ball slippery and prone to damage.
- Poor Stitching or Seams: Weak seams can split open over time, ruining the ball.
- Cheap Bladder: An air bladder that leaks quickly will frustrate you.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What is the best material for an outdoor basketball?
A: Rubber is generally the best material for outdoor basketballs because it is very durable and can withstand rough surfaces like concrete. Composite leather is also a good option for a better feel.
Q: How often should I inflate my outdoor basketball?
A: You should check the inflation of your outdoor basketball regularly, perhaps once a week or before each play session. This ensures it has a consistent bounce.
Q: Can I use an indoor basketball outside?
A: It’s not recommended to use an indoor basketball outside. Indoor balls are made with softer materials that will wear out very quickly on rough outdoor courts.
Q: What size basketball should I get?
A: For men and boys aged 13 and up, a size 7 (29.5 inches) is standard. For women and girls aged 12 and up, a size 6 (28.5 inches) is common. Younger children might use smaller sizes.
Q: How do I know if my basketball is properly inflated?
A: A good test is to drop the ball from waist height. If it bounces back up to about your waist or chest, it’s likely at the right inflation.
Q: Are all outdoor basketballs the same price?
A: No, prices vary. Basic rubber balls are usually the most affordable, while those made with composite leather or with special grip technologies can cost more.
Q: Will an outdoor basketball get slippery when wet?
A: Some outdoor basketballs can become a bit slippery when wet. Look for balls with deep channels or textured surfaces, as these tend to offer better grip even in damp conditions.
Q: How long should an outdoor basketball last?
A: With regular use on rough surfaces, a good quality outdoor basketball can last for several years. However, heavy or constant use will shorten its lifespan.
Q: Can I play with my outdoor basketball in the rain?
A: You can play in light rain, but be aware that the ball might be more slippery. Avoid playing in heavy rain as it can damage the ball and make the court unsafe.
Q: What does “pebble grain” mean on a basketball?
A: Pebble grain refers to the small, raised dots or texture on the surface of the basketball. This texture helps players get a better grip on the ball.
